Comprehension second Laser Scanners
Definition and Operation: second laser scanners are units that hire laser technological know-how to measure distances and create specific maps of a offered natural environment. These scanners emit laser beams, which bounce off surfaces and return towards the scanner, supplying knowledge that's then processed to make correct maps. The mixture of distance and angle could be the polar coordinate data which can be transformed to Cartesian xy coordinates and create a cloud issue.

How 2nd Laser Scanners Perform
Laser Technology: At the guts of 2D laser scanners is the usage of lasers to evaluate distances. The scanners emit laser beams in the sweeping movement, and time it will take for the laser to return permits precise length calculations.
Sensors and Detectors: Hugely delicate sensors and detectors seize the reflected laser light-weight, guaranteeing that even minute details are recorded. This facts is then processed to generate an extensive and accurate illustration in the scanned House.
Data Processing: The gathered information undergoes subtle processing algorithms, which completely transform Uncooked measurements right into a coherent map. This mapping course of action is speedy and economical, building 2D laser scanners suited to actual-time purposes.

The challenging Portion of precision for suppliers of 2d laser scanners is definitely the angle precision. In very long distances quite little errors of even 0.01 levels can create mistakes of 5-10cm. Here is the undertaking that makers check out to boost. In 2dscanner we designed vast progress at this industry and reached angle mistake of optimum 0.03 degrees.
A different factor that decreases precision will be the alignment. In concept scanner must be completely levelled as a way to generate an exact section. If not levelled round partitions will seem and Mistaken Proportions. 2dscanner contains a built-in accelerometer of significant precision. After we measure vertical surfaces like partitions vehicle corrects the measurement and leveling is not really essential.
